Physical Demands: The work involves extended periods of heavy moving and lifting. Generally, the work requires recurring bending, lifting, stooping, stretching, and positioning of fire extinguishers, and other equipment. Must be able to wear protective clothing and equipment weighing up to 100 pounds, while working in extreme heat and cold under adverse conditions, such as fire and smoke. Ability to maintain alertness, self-control, and emotionally stability to work in conditions of stress, confusion, panic, and physical injury and even death that occurs at major disasters. Climbs ladder and works at various heights. Must pass the firefighter physical examination annually and successfully participate in the ongoing Firefighter Physical Fitness Program.
Work Environment: The employee is exposed to out-of-control fires, emergency medical scenes, and other dangerous situations. They are also exposed to the possibility of burns and other effects of smoke inhalation, heat, falling materials, explosions, toxic materials, infections, and contagious diseases, and other dangerous substances. Is subject to injury while dealing with frightened fire/medical victims, or while participating in mob or riot control. There maybe hazards while operating or riding fire or medical vehicles at high speeds under adverse conditions, e.g., congested areas. The employee works outside in all types of weather conditions. Incumbent will be required to work a 60-hour workweek of four 9-hour shifts and one 24- hour shift. During actual firefighting, rescue, medical emergencies, and occasionally during drills, the incumbent will be subjected to extended hours as dictated bythe situation and exposed to extremely hazardous and uncomfortable conditions such as extreme heat and cold, precarious locations, smoke and fumes, or explosions.

Drug-Free Workplace: The Defense Logistics Agency (DLA) has established a Drug-Free Federal Workplace Policy. All applicants tentatively selected for DLA employment in a testing designated position are subject to urinalysis to screen for illegal drug use prior to appointment. Applicants who refuse to be tested will be denied employment with DLA for a period of six months. This policy extends to random testing for the use of illegal drugs by employees who occupy testing designated positions defined as sensitive in Section 7(d) of Executive Order 12564. The Defense Logistics Agency's Drug Free Workplace Plan's drug testing panel includes testing for the following illegal substances: marijuana, cocaine, opiates (codeine/morphine), 6-Acetylmorphine (heroin), phencyclidine, amphetamines (amphetamine/methamphetamine), methylenedioxymethamphetamine (MDMA), methylenedioxyamphetamine (MDA), oxycodone, oxymorphone, hydrocodone, and hydromorphone. ADVISORY: By using cannabidiol (CBD) products you are risking a positive drug test result for marijuana.
